Avoid using clashing, loud colors when designing your website. You should be striving to achieve easily readable and visible text set against your chosen background shade. Dark text on light backgrounds are typically easier on the eyes than the other way around. Don't be afraid to ask a friend or colleague for their opinion of the color scheme.

It is essential to test the pages in your website to be certain they look as they should on every different browser; a successful site needs to display correctly in all browsers. A webpage that displays properly using Internet Explorer, could appear incorrectly or poorly on a different browser such as Firefox or Chrome. Verify the way in which your pages load in all major browsers prior to your official launch.

Allow your users the ability to cancel something if they are not happy with what they typed in. Whether filling out forms, signing up for email notices or even needing browsing options, users will find this useful. If your visitors feel forced into completing something they no longer want, it may leave a bad taste. They will probably avoid visiting your site in the future.

You should test your site on multiple browsers. Each web browser interprets websites slightly differently, and in some cases these differences can have drastic effects on the user experience. There are a number of resources that you can use to determine what popular web browsers should be tested. Make sure to beta-test your site on all popular browsers, including those used on mobile devices.

When designing a large website, include the ability to search throughout the site. It is best to put a search box in the top right corner right of your homepage. Make sure that anyone can search for any item that would be included in your site. Search functions for websites are available from FreeFind and Google.

Add a link where your visitors can send you feedback. If you have forgotten something or have made an element of your site confusing to use, they will be able to tell you. Making your visitors feel involved is a great way to ensure that they will visit your site again.

Be sure that your website has small files, no matter how aesthetically designed your site is. Large files take longer to load when people visit your website. It is always a good idea for your website to load as quickly as possible. Even though broadband is common these days, there are still people stuck on 56K connections. Try to test your site regularly, especially with a slower dial-up modem. This will help you to know for sure that it will quickly load in every situation.

A basic layout is best for your website, this way you can get a handle on the basics of website development initially. You are going to want to begin with the basics and then move on and become advanced later when you are better and become more accustomed with the website development process.

Many hosts have website tools available. While you can use these tools for basic design, it's not a great idea to completely rely upon them. You want to integrate your own personality into this site, and this means tweaking and adding some things on your own without the drag-and-drop site-builder the host offers.

Buy books that describe popular web page design techniques. Stick to books for beginning web designers until you've mastered the basics, so that you won't miss anything you need to know as you study web page design.

A great strategy for planning your website accurately is to utilize a visual sitemap. By using this, you'll discover how the structure of your website is coming along. This allows you to quickly identify areas of your website that have been overlooked, or could use improvements. Experts agree that a good visual representation is essential for creating a quality site.

When making many pages in a sub-category of your site, remember that copying and pasting can be your best friend. You don't have to generate fresh HTML code for each and every page. You can copy the main portion of the code, make some tweaks to it, and save it to a new file. You can utilize the master copy continuously.

Video is an increasingly important element to any website, so make sure that your hosting service can accommodate it. It's not uncommon for hosts to prohibit videos being uploaded to their servers. FLV files occupy a lot of room on servers, so make sure you're allowed before you waste a lot of time.

Link your logo to your home web page. Most websites with a logo have that logo linked to the home page, and your visitors will expect this. Static logos frustrate users because it forces them to search for the link to the homepage. If your logo is clickable, people will find your site more navigable.
